The Nano/Medicine interface has been raising considerable interest in recent years. Based on this interface, novel techniques, research and therapeutic approaches are being developed. In this edition of our Summer School we will bring closer immunologists, cell biologists, medical doctors and biomaterial scientists to discuss what is becoming an exciting and stimulating new interdisciplinary area of research.

INEB (Instituto de Engenharia Biomédica), University of Porto, IPATIMUP (Instituto de Patologia e Imunologia Molecular da Universidade do Porto) and IBEC (Institut de Bioenginyeria de Catalunya, Barcelona) organized a series of Advanced Summer Schools under the general theme of Interrogations at the Biointerface. IBMC (Instituto de Biologia Molecular e Celular), University of Porto has recently joined to this rewarding adventure. These Summer Schools run alternatively in Porto and Barcelona, preferably around the 23rd of June. INEB, IPATIMUP and IBMC, founder members of the new Institute for Research and Innovation in Health (i3S), are now hosting the 5th Advanced Summer School of the series that will focus on the Nano/Medicine Interface and be held in Porto from the 29th June to the 3rd July 2015. This year's Summer School has the duration of four days and includes lectures and hands-on lab sessions. Participation will be credited with 2 credits according to the ECTS (European Credit Transfer System). For more information go to registration.

The 2nd of July will be intercalated with another symposium that INEB is organizing: “SICR-The First Symposium on Immunomodulation in Cancer and Regeneration”. Summer School full course participants are invited to participate in this Symposium free of charge. Participation requires however registration. A previous series of advanced courses run by INEB was held also at this time of the year. The general theme was Cell-Biomaterial Interactions and over 100 participants from ca. 12 countries attended each course. Distinctive features of these courses were: top-notch scientists, mainly from Europe and the United States, were invited as guest speakers; two days of hands-on lab sessions on advanced laboratory techniques were organized for a limited number of participants (ca. 20); the targeted audience were PhD students and post-Docs; posters presented by students were discussed in detail with faculty members, who stayed for the first three days. A relaxing atmosphere and a (usually...) nice weather also helped in making these courses a success.
